Transaction 6317ec59e52a511dd9ec5f9b561df8aef724253b7efb2843f28573f23b36f679
1 Input
2 Outputs
- 6317ec59e52a511dd9ec5f9b561df8aef724253b7efb2843f28573f23b36f679:0
- 6317ec59e52a511dd9ec5f9b561df8aef724253b7efb2843f28573f23b36f679:1
value 2654052
address 1HvE2rdb9M2aq37dwDXFiW2yFFBTZfhbSs
value 4335948
address 12XEnA7fSPwsAXjwNzoVoScxngKHtiA7Yo